How to Lie with Statistics by Darrell Huff

Introduces the reader to the niceties of samples (random or stratified random), averages (mean, median or modal), errors (probable, standard or unintentional), graphs, indexes, and other tools of democratic persuasion.
More relevant than ever. . a great introduction to the use of statistics -- Bill Gates
A hilarious exploration of mathematical mendacity.... Every time you pick it up, what happens? Bang goes another illusion! * New York Times *
A pleasantly subversive little book guaranteed to undermine your faith in the almighty statistic * Atlantic *
Darrell Huff (1913-2001) was a professional writer. He lived in Carmel, California.
